An EC210 Volvo Excavator: Deep Dive into Vecu Systems

The EC210 Volvo reparos do controlador volvo 20814594 p03 Excavator is a heavy-duty machine known for its efficiency. One of the key components that sets it apart is the integrated Vecu system. This sophisticated technology plays a essential role in improving the excavator's overall performance. Vecu systems use electronic devices to gather data on various aspects of the machine, such as engine specifications, hydraulic pressure, and working situations. This information is then analyzed by a central control unit to modify the excavator's systems in real time.

Simulating Truck ECU for Volvo: Advanced Diagnostics and Tuning

Volvo trucks are renowned for their robustness and advanced technological features. Simulating the Engine Control Unit (ECU) allows technicians to delve into these intricate systems, providing a powerful tool for both diagnostics and tuning. This simulation environment mirrors the real-world behavior of the ECU, enabling comprehensive analysis of engine parameters, sensor data, and control strategies. By modifying virtual parameters within the simulated ECU, technicians can pinpoint fault codes, test software updates, and optimize performance for specific applications. This approach offers a safe and controlled platform to experiment various scenarios without impacting the original vehicle hardware.

  • The ability to simulate different driving conditions provides valuable insights into how the ECU responds to varying loads and environmental factors.
  • Advanced diagnostics tools integrated with the simulation environment can identify potential issues before they manifest in the physical truck, minimizing downtime and repair costs.
  • Tuning the simulated ECU allows technicians to improve fuel efficiency, power output, and emissions performance based on individual customer requirements.

Engine Control Unit Simulators for Volvo Trucks: Virtual Testing Grounds

Developing and refining the Electronic Control Units (ECUs) that Volvo trucks requires meticulous testing in a range of simulated situations. ECU simulation software facilitates engineers to construct highly realistic virtual platforms that replicate the demands of real-world driving scenarios. These simulations provide a safe and controlled environment for testing ECU performance under diverse conditions, such as changing temperatures, terrain, and pressures.

  • Pros of using ECU simulation software include reduced development time, cost savings through reduction of physical prototypes, and the ability to identify potential issues early in the design process.
  • Volvo Truck's commitment to innovation fuels the development of sophisticated ECU simulation software which are constantly being improved to accurately model the nuances of their vehicles.

By leveraging this cutting-edge technology, Volvo Trucks delivers reliable and high-performing ECUs that meet the rigorous requirements of modern trucking operations.
